DNR announces Clean Cities Conference
With support and funding from DNR and the U.S. Department of Energy (DOE), the Louisiana’s Clean Cities coalitions are working to make our state a healthier, better place to live and work by promoting use of alternative fuels, advanced technology for vehicles, biofuels, and other renewable resources. The mission for a Clean City program is to adopt practices that reduce dependency on foreign oil and at the same time help the environment.

State places moratorium on new drilling near interstates
Louisiana’s Office of Conservation announced Tuesday a moratorium on drilling oil and gas wells within a quarter-mile of an interstate highway.
